#7136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7136ec is composed of 44.3% red, 21.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.1%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 259.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 56.9%. #7136ec color hex could be obtained by blending #e26cff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#7136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010e is the darkest color, while #fcfb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7136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8b97 is the less saturated color, while #6b25fd is the most saturated one.
